2. Factors to consider when buying a laptop


Buying a laptop is a big decision as it is an investment that you will use for years to come. There are several factors to consider when making this purchase. The first and foremost factor is your budget. The price range of laptops is vast, and it is important to determine how much you are willing to spend. Once you have established your budget, the next factor to consider is the purpose of your laptop. Are you using it for gaming, work, or casual browsing? The purpose will determine the specifications you require in your laptop, such as the processor, RAM, and graphics card.
Another important factor to consider is the size and weight of the laptop. If you are constantly on the go, a lightweight and compact laptop may be the best option for you. On the other hand, if you are using your laptop for work, a larger screen size may be more suitable for productivity.
The battery life is another important factor to consider. If you are constantly on the move, you will need a laptop with a long battery life to avoid being tethered to a power outlet. Additionally, the keyboard and touchpad are essential factors to consider, as they will determine the ease with which you can type and navigate your laptop.
Lastly, it is important to consider the brand and customer support. Choosing a reputable brand with good customer support will ensure that you have access to assistance and repairs if needed. Keeping these factors in mind will help you make an informed decision when buying a laptop that fits your budget and needs.



3. Best laptops under $500


When looking for a laptop under $500, you need to be realistic about what you can expect from the device. While it may not be the most powerful or feature-packed laptop on the market, there are still some great options available to you.

One option to consider is the Acer Aspire 5 Slim. This laptop offers a 15.6-inch display, an AMD Ryzen 3 processor, and 4GB of RAM, making it a great choice for basic tasks such as web browsing, word processing, and email.

If you're looking for something with a bit more power, the Lenovo IdeaPad 3 is a great choice. With an Intel Core i3 processor, 8GB of RAM, and a 15.6-inch display, this laptop can handle more demanding tasks such as video streaming and light gaming.

Another great option is the HP Stream 11. This laptop is incredibly lightweight and portable, making it a great choice for students or people on the go. It comes with an Intel Celeron N4000 processor, 4GB of RAM, and a 11.6-inch display, making it a great choice for basic tasks.

Ultimately, when looking for a laptop under $500, it's important to manage your expectations and focus on what you really need from a device. With a little bit of research and some careful consideration, you can find a great laptop that fits both your budget and your needs.



4. Best laptops under $700


When it comes to finding a laptop under $700, there are plenty of options available on the market. These laptops are perfect for students, freelancers, and professionals who need a reliable machine for everyday use without breaking the bank. 
One of the best options in this price range is the Acer Aspire 5. This laptop is equipped with an Intel Core i5-1035G1 processor, 8GB of RAM, and a 256GB SSD, making it a great choice for multitasking and basic computing tasks. 
Another great option is the HP 15-dy1731ms. This laptop boasts an Intel Core i5-1035G1 processor, 8GB of RAM, and a 512GB SSD, making it ideal for those who need a little extra storage space. 
If you're in the market for a 2-in-1 laptop, the Lenovo Flex 14 is a great choice. It comes with an AMD Ryzen 5 3500U processor, 12GB of RAM, and a 256GB SSD, making it a versatile machine for both work and play. 
Ultimately, the best laptop under $700 will depend on your specific needs and preferences. Take the time to consider what features are most important to you, whether it's processing power, storage capacity, or portability, and choose a laptop that fits your budget and lifestyle.



5. Best laptops under $1000


If you're on a budget and looking for a laptop under $1000, there are still plenty of great options available. In fact, you can find some very capable machines that offer excellent performance, long battery life, and a good selection of ports and features.
One such option is the Acer Aspire 5. This laptop offers a 15.6-inch Full HD display, an Intel Core i5 processor, 8GB of RAM, and a 512GB SSD. It also has a backlit keyboard, fingerprint reader, and a variety of ports including US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and Ethernet.
Another great option is the Lenovo IdeaPad 5. This laptop has a 14-inch Full HD display, an AMD Ryzen 5 processor, 8GB of RAM, and a 256GB SSD. It also has a backlit keyboard, fingerprint reader, and a variety of ports including US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and SD card reader. The IdeaPad 5 is also known for its excellent battery life, lasting up to 12 hours on a single charge.
If you're looking for something even more affordable, the HP Pavilion x360 is a good choice. This 2-in-1 laptop has a 14-inch HD touchscreen, an Intel Core i3 processor, 8GB of RAM, and a 128GB SSD. It also has a variety of ports including US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and a card reader. The Pavilion x360 also has a 360-degree hinge, allowing you to use it in tablet mode.
Overall, there are many great laptops available for under $1000, and it's important to consider your needs and priorities when making a decision. Whether you're looking for a powerful workhorse or a versatile 2-in-1, there's sure to be a laptop out there that fits your budget and your needs.



6. Best gaming laptops under $1500


If you're in the market for a gaming laptop that won't break the bank, there are plenty of options available. With a budget of $1500, you can find a laptop that can handle even the most demanding games, without sacrificing performance or quality. Here are some of the best gaming laptops under $1500 that you should consider:

1. ASUS ROG Strix G15: With a 10th Gen Intel Core i7 processor and N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 graphics, this laptop is a great option for those looking for a powerful gaming machine. It also has an impressive 144Hz display, which is perfect for fast-paced games.

2. Acer Predator Helios 300: This laptop is a great choice for gamers who want a powerful machine without spending a fortune. It features a 10th Gen Intel Core i7 processor, N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2060 graphics, and a 144Hz display.

3. MSI GF65 Thin: This laptop is a great option for gamers who want a powerful machine that's also lightweight and portable. It features a 9th Gen Intel Core i7 processor, N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660Ti graphics, and a 120Hz display.

4. Dell G5 15: This laptop is a great option for gamers who want a powerful machine with a sleek design. It features a 9th Gen Intel Core i7 processor, N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 graphics, and a 144Hz display.

5. HP Omen 15: This laptop is a great option for gamers who want a machine that can handle even the most demanding games. It features a 10th Gen Intel Core i7 processor, N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 Ti graphics, and a 144Hz display.

When it comes to buying a gaming laptop under $1500, it's important to consider your specific needs and preferences. Whether you prioritize performance, portability, or design, there's a laptop out there that's perfect for you.

9. Best laptops for creatives


When it comes to laptops for creatives, there are a few things to consider. First, you want a laptop with a high-resolution display that can accurately represent colors. This is especially important for photographers, graphic designers, and video editors who need to see their work in detail. Look for laptops with at least a full HD (1920 x 1080) display, but if you can afford it, go for a laptop with a 4K display for even better color accuracy.

Next, you want a laptop with powerful hardware that can handle demanding creative applications. This includes a fast processor (Intel Core i7 or i9 or AMD Ryzen 7 or 9), plenty of RAM (at least 16GB), and a dedicated graphics card (Nvidia or AMD).

For creatives who work on the go, portability is also important. Look for laptops that are lightweight and thin, so you can easily take them with you wherever you go. Consider a 2-in-1 laptop that can be used as a tablet, as this can be useful for artists who like to draw or sketch.

Some of the best laptops for creatives include the Apple MacBook Pro, Dell XPS 15, HP Spectre x360, and Microsoft Surface Book 3. These laptops have powerful hardware, high-resolution displays, and are lightweight and portable. However, they can be expensive, so if you're on a budget, consider the Acer ConceptD 7 or the Lenovo Yoga C940, which are more affordable options without sacrificing too much on features.



10. Best 2-in-1 laptops for versatility


2-in-1 laptops are becoming increasingly popular due to their versatility. These laptops can transform from a traditional laptop into a tablet with just a simple flip or twist of the screen. They are perfect for people who want the convenience of a tablet but also need the functionality of a laptop.
One of the best 2-in-1 laptops on the market is the Microsoft Surface Pro 7. It has a 12.3-inch touch screen display, a detachable keyboard, and a built-in kickstand that allows for easy adjustment of the viewing angle. It also has a long battery life of up to 10.5 hours and runs on an Intel Core i5 processor, making it a powerful device.
Another great option is the Lenovo Yoga C930. It has a 13.9-inch touch screen display, a 360-degree hinge that allows for easy transformation into a tablet, and a built-in stylus for easy note-taking and drawing. It also has a long battery life of up to 12 hours and runs on an Intel Core i7 processor, making it a top-performing device.
If you're looking for a budget-friendly option, the HP Pavilion x360 is a great choice. It has a 14-inch touch screen display, a 360-degree hinge, and runs on an Intel Core i3 processor. It also has a long battery life of up to 10 hours and is lightweight and easy to carry around.
Overall, 2-in-1 laptops offer a great balance between portability and functionality. With so many options on the market, you're sure to find one that fits your needs and budget.
